AI critic verdicts
- agroecologist · plausible
“CSSV is a well-documented badnavirus causing swollen shoot disease in Theobroma cacao across West Africa (especially Ghana), with classic symptoms matching the extracted fields.”
- plant-pathologist · plausible
“CSSV (Badnavirus) is well-documented causing swollen shoot disease in Theobroma cacao and Cola in West Africa, particularly Ghana, with described symptoms matching the claim.”
